Analysis

The most recent figure for secondary education, teachers in East Asia & Pacific is 59.8%, measured in 2024. That is the highest value across all 48 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 1.4% on the previous year and up 14.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, secondary education, teachers in East Asia & Pacific peaked at 59.8%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 28.8%, in 1978.

East Asia & Pacific ranks 15th of 43 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 48 years of available data.

Secondary education, teachers in East Asia & Pacific, year by year

Annual values for Secondary education, teachers (% female) in East Asia & Pacific, 1975 to 2024.
Year % female Change
1975 29.4%
1978 28.8% -2.0%
1979 29.1% +1.2%
1980 29.6% +1.7%
1981 30.0% +1.3%
1982 30.8% +2.7%
1983 32.2% +4.6%
1984 32.0% -0.7%
1985 33.1% +3.6%
1986 33.4% +0.7%
1987 33.6% +0.7%
1988 34.0% +1.1%
1989 34.4% +1.2%
1990 35.2% +2.4%
1991 35.9% +2.0%
1992 36.6% +2.0%
1993 37.3% +1.8%
1994 37.9% +1.7%
1995 38.3% +1.2%
1996 39.3% +2.5%
1997 40.3% +2.6%
1998 42.8% +6.1%
1999 45.4% +6.1%
2000 42.8% -5.6%
2001 44.2% +3.3%
2002 44.2% -0.0%
2003 44.9% +1.6%
2004 45.3% +0.7%
2005 46.2% +2.1%
2006 46.5% +0.6%
2007 47.2% +1.7%
2008 47.9% +1.3%
2009 48.7% +1.8%
2010 49.4% +1.4%
2011 50.8% +2.7%
2012 51.1% +0.8%
2013 51.5% +0.6%
2014 52.2% +1.5%
2015 52.6% +0.7%
2016 53.0% +0.6%
2017 54.5% +2.8%
2018 55.4% +1.8%
2019 56.2% +1.3%
2020 56.8% +1.1%
2021 57.6% +1.5%
2022 58.2% +0.9%
2023 59.0% +1.3%
2024 59.8% +1.4%
